Q: Is 27,866,046 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 27,866,046 is not a prime number.

Why is 27,866,046 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 27866046 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 13 19 26 38 39 57 78 114 247 494 741 1,482 18,803 37,606 56,409 112,818 244,439 357,257 488,878 714,514 733,317 1,071,771 1,466,634 2,143,542 4,644,341 9,288,682 13,933,023 and 27,866,046, with no remainder.

Since 27,866,046 cannot be divided by just 1 and 27,866,046, it is not a prime number.
